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
PartyKit
- Documentation and FAQ material on the marketing site is sparse compared to larger realtime platforms.
- Commercial free tier requires deploying to the user's own Cloudflare account, adding setup complexity.
- Storage on the free Individual plan clears every 24 hours, limiting it to prototyping rather than persistent production data.
- Smaller ecosystem and community than more established realtime infrastructure providers.
Rust
- Compile times significantly longer than languages like Go or C
- Smaller ecosystem of libraries and frameworks compared to Python or JavaScript
- Community still smaller than mainstream languages, reducing available third-party resources
Pricing, plan by plan
PartyKit
Free- IndividualFree
- Up to 10 live projects
- Deploy to the global edge platform
- Storage clears every 24 hours
- CommercialFree
- Unlimited projects
- Custom domains
- Runs on your own Cloudflare account; pay only Cloudflare usage

Answered from the vendors’ own pages
PartyKit: How much does PartyKit cost?
PartyKit is completely free. Both the Individual and Commercial plans have no upfront costs.
SourceRust: Is Rust free?
Yes, Rust is free and open-source. The Rust Foundation provides institutional support for this community-driven project, and there are no costs associated with using the programming language.
SourcePartyKit: What is PartyKit's Individual plan?
The Individual plan is free and includes deployment to a global edge platform, support for up to 10 live projects, and is suitable for small projects. Storage is cleared every 24 hours.
SourceRust: What license does Rust use?
Rust is open-source and operated under an open-source license. Full license details are available in the policies section of the Rust website.
SourcePartyKit: What is PartyKit's Commercial plan?
The Commercial plan is free but requires deploying to your own Cloudflare account. It includes custom domains, unlimited projects, and you pay only your Cloudflare usage costs.
SourcePartyKit: Can I upgrade from Individual to Commercial plan?
Yes, both plans are free but offer different feature sets. The Commercial plan removes project restrictions but requires managing your own Cloudflare infrastructure.
